Seed Treatment through Biodegradable Seed Coating Technology

The researchers are putting various efforts into the seed industry, focusing on protective seed treatments, seed bulking, and enhancement of seed quality for marketing purposes. Seed coating is a common method that applies antimicrobial and fungicidal agents to the surface of the seed to ensure adherence via additives, such as binders.

This method helps to ensure healthy crops, reduce crop losses, and improve the nutritional value of the final crop from the earliest growth stage.

Furthermore, seed coating helps in the physical modification of the seeds to improve handling by reducing friction and improving flowability, which also helps in raising the commercial value of seeds and offers various business opportunities in the seed industry.

What is seed treatment?

Seed treatment is a process in which certain physical, chemical, or biological agents are applied to the seed before sowing. Since seeds are very small in size and can easily get contaminated by fungal or bacterial infections, these agents aim to protect the seeds from pathogens, insects, and other pest attacks.

This seed treatment is used in a variety of crops, including maize, soybean, wheat, canola, rice, sorghum, cotton, Solanaceae, cucurbits, brassicas, leafy vegetables, root and bulb vegetables, and forage crops. Biodegradable Seed Coating for Seed Treatment

Seed coating products that are microplastic-free and do not affect environmental sustainability are called biodegradable seed coating products, and this method of seed treatment is called seed coating technology.

Recent advancements have been made in seed treatment technologies to replace the availability of polymers and high-adherence coating agents for seeds.  

The development of new seed coating formulations generates varying challenges, which include storage-stability issues, lengthy formulation development time, incomplete dispersion as well as dust-off, and seed-clumping.

However, with the increasing environmental concerns, biodegradable and microplastic-free additives have become the focal point for the seed treatment market.

Most of the newly generated seed coating formulations are based on flowable concentrates or emulsions. These products aim to reduce dust-off after coating and increase adhesion on the seed.

Advantages of Biodegradable Seed Coating in Seed Treatment

To eliminate microplastics in seed coating formulations, biodegradable seed coating formulas and products, which are sustainable, innovative, and biobased, have been incorporated into seed treatment.

These products consist of biodegradable, non-soluble, and water-suspended cellulose microfibril bundles that are designed for use in a broad range of aqueous and polar solvent-based formulations.

Biodegradable seed coating products serve several advantages, such as:

•    Improved storage stability 
•    Reduced film-cracking
•    Decreased dust-off
•    Enhanced film-forming properties
•    Maintained seed flowability and plant ability with no increase in seed coating tackiness

The biodegradable seed treatment method through seed coating formulation improves compatibility, robustness, and stability, which can be the first step toward improving sustainability and reducing microplastics.
